I'm still hoping (perhaps beyond hope) that the UK govt do something decent about "IR35", which is the tax law meaning that they can decide randomly to treat contractor employees under employee tax-codes. The problem being that you pay the tax of an employee, but get none of the legal status/rights of an employee
